The Role of Live Streaming in Gaming
Live streaming has become an integral part of the gaming ecosystem, allowing players to broadcast their gameplay to a global audience. Platforms like Twitch and YouTube Gaming have become hubs for gaming enthusiasts, where they can watch their favorite streamers, learn new strategies, and connect with like-minded individuals. This has created a new career path for skilled gamers, who can earn income through subscriptions, donations, and advertising revenue. The interactive nature of live streaming also allows viewers to engage with streamers in real-time through chat and other features, creating a more engaging and immersive experience. This also benefits developers by providing direct feedback and building hype around new releases.

The Rise of Virtual Events and Concerts
Virtual events, particularly concerts, have gained immense popularity in recent years, especially during times when in-person gatherings were limited. These events offer a unique and immersive experience, allowing fans to connect with their favorite artists in a new way. Artists can leverage virtual technology to create spectacular performances that are not possible in a traditional concert setting, incorporating stunning visuals, interactive elements, and virtual meet-and-greets. The accessibility of virtual events also allows fans from all over the world to participate, regardless of their location. This expands the potential audience for artists and creates new revenue streams. Furthermore, virtual events can be more environmentally friendly than traditional concerts, reducing the carbon footprint associated with travel and large-scale gatherings.

Moderation and Safety within Online Communities
However, fostering a thriving online community also requires a commitment to moderation and safety. It’s essential to have clear guidelines and policies in place to prevent harassment, hate speech, and other harmful behaviors. Robust moderation tools and a dedicated team of moderators are necessary to enforce these policies and ensure that the community remains a welcoming and inclusive space for all users. This commitment to safety is not only ethically responsible but also crucial for maintaining the trust and confidence of the user base. Ignoring these issues can lead to a toxic environment that drives users away and damages the platform’s reputation. Implementing proactive measures, such as automated filtering and user reporting systems, can help to identify and address potential problems before they escalate.

Technological Advancements Shaping the Future
The entertainment industry is constantly being reshaped by technological advancements. Virtual reality (VR) and augmented reality (AR) are poised to revolutionize how we experience entertainment, offering immersive and interactive experiences that were previously unimaginable. The development of 5G technology is also playing a crucial role, enabling faster data transfer speeds and lower latency, which are essential for supporting bandwidth-intensive applications such as VR and AR. Artificial intelligence (AI) is being used to personalize entertainment recommendations, enhance game AI, and create more realistic virtual environments. The convergence of these technologies is driving a new era of entertainment innovation.
